Compliance Under Transformation - Special edition

Balancing Innovation and Responsibility

25/03, Brussels or online

DESCRIPTION


Gouvernance - Fit & Proper - Criminal liability - New matters & regulatory expectations - Build a successful compliance career & Much More!


While their mission is to safeguard the integrity of their institutions, Compliance Professionals often find themselves in legally complex situations, balancing accountability, independence, and institutional expectations.


The Compliance Lunch Debate themed "Compliance Under Transformation – Balancing Innovation and Responsibility" will provide a unique chance to tackle unexplored questions that are often overlooked, offering valuable insights into compliance challenges rarely discussed elsewhere.


This special extended edition will offer a broader discussion on the governance and organization of the compliance function, addressing key challenges such as the independence dilemma and the feasibility of combining control functionswith board membership. It will also explore the increasing outsourcing of compliance roles and the complexities of cross-border situations. Compliance professionals must navigate criminal liability risks, questioning whether they, their teams, and external experts are truly protected or more vulnerable than expected. The event will also cover Fit & Proper requirements, disciplinary risks, and evolving regulatory expectations. AI’s impact on compliance will be explored, addressing new responsibilities, key challenges, and new risk management strategies. Career experiences, salary trends, and the crucial role of soft skills in professional growth will also be discussed.

Discussion Topics

Governance of the Compliance Function: Clarifications and NBB’s Expectations

The Independence Dilemma: COs must act autonomously, yet they are employees—how does this impact their role and effectiveness?

Combining Control Functions and Board Membership, is it still possible?

AMLCO, absolutely within the Compliance Function?

Cross-Border Compliance : How do compliance obligations differ when a financial institution operates as a branch of a foreign entity?

Outsourcing the Compliance Function: the rôle of the service provider and the internal liaison within the institution.


Compliance Officers & Criminal Liability

Compliance Officers, AMLCOs, their teams members and the external experts : truly protected, or more fragile thanexpected?

How and when can compliance professionals and their collaborators be exposed to legal proceedings?

Does criminal immunity really apply, and what happens if the judge determines a lack of good faith?


Fit & Proper Requirements and Soft Skills

How to be prepared for the Fit & Proper Process?

What happens when a compliance mandate ends?


Banking Oath & Individual Conduct Rules

Key updates and essential takeaways for compliance practitioners

Impact of a Disciplinary Issue on Fit & Proper : New NBB expectations


Whistleblowing

Can direct reporting to authorities be a protective measure for Compliance Officers, their teams, and compliance practitioners?


New Regulatory Matters & evolution of Responsibilities

Sustainability, Greenwashing, Open Finance, Artificial Intelligence, Third party risks …


How Artificial intelligence is reshaping compliance

From algorithm explainability and bias mitigation to GDPR compliance and human oversight

New responsibilities, key challenges, and risk management strategies


Evolution of compliance in the fight against money laundering

The role of AMLCOs within entities supervised by the FSMA

What’s expected of them in today’s fast-moving regulatory environment


How Can You Build a Successful Compliance Career?

Real-world career experiences, Tips and Career Growth

Latest Salary trends and how to maximize your market value

The Soft skills and how they drive success in compliance roles

CERTIFICATE & ACCREDITATION

Wintegrity is recognised by the FSMA (Financial Services and Markets Authority) as a training organisation for the continuing education of Compliance Officers. Participation in one session is worth 1.5 points (2.5 for the special edition) for the continuing education of Compliance Officers. Participation in the full series of Compliance Lunch Debates (6 editions) is worth 10 points.

Lawyers and trainee lawyers may submit an individual application to the OBFG (Ordre des barreaux francophones et germanophone) or the OVB (Orde van Vlaamse Balies).

Participants will receive their certificate of attendance by email after the event.
